Intake Coordinator Responsibilities & Duties
- Manage referrals, explains Early Intervention Program and manages the evaluation process for the family.
- Meet documentation requirements.
- Provides face-to-face meeting after the evaluation is completed recommending possible services and communicates with the families.
- Work in a changing environment gathering relevant information to integrate, change or modify individualized treatment plan.
- Use decision making skills that objectively and fairly evaluate situations.
